Credit Suisse High Yield Credit Fund, formerly Credit Suisse High Yield Bond Fund (the Fund), is a diversified, closed-end management investment company. The Fund’s principal investment objective is to seek high current income. The Fund will also seek capital appreciation as a secondary objective, to the extent consistent with its objective of seeking high current income. The Fund invests primarily in bonds, debentures, notes, senior loans (sometimes referred to as bank loans), convertible bonds and preferred stocks. The company invests in various sectors, including basic industry, technology and electronics, capital goods, leisure, financial services, energy, services, automotive, insurance and retail. The Fund’s investment adviser is UBS Asset Management (Americas) LLC.
